Just made 33K nanites with food made from a single Bio Dome of Fungal Mold - and how that compares t...

So I started a new Permadeath save after my previous PD save grief period ended and I wanted to try different ways of doing things. There’s a nice cooking guide that I read a few years ago if anyone’s interested. TLDR at the end

https://www.reddit.com/r/NoMansSkyTheGame/comments/g4fynb/lazy_cooking_for_nanites_guide_updated/

So the simplest way is using 200 fungal mold and turn them into 50 delicious vegetable stew with at least 4 nutrient processors. I built 16 so I could get it done faster (4 full runs at a time). Total harvest from the bio dome was 1296 fungal mold that became 324 delicious vegetable stews.

With 55k nanite I went to the anomaly and gave them all for Chronos to taste and now I’m at 88k nanites, 33k richer than before. It takes 20 minutes for the whole cooking process to happen from fungal to stew, so I spent around 40 minutes as it took me 2 runs on the 16 nutrient processors. The first part is a very chill thing to do – fill the processors and wait. I took my time to read a nice book in the intervals of filling processors. There’s also mods that makes refining and cooking instant, so that’d save a lot of time for PC players.

The second part is giving it to Chronos and that is too repetitive. Took me some 25 minutes to give it all to him and I paused at every 1/3 of the way because it was very boring. I spent an hour scrapping A class cheap ships (eventually s classes too) and while I got a little more nanites and lost some cash it wasn’t as tedious as giving him all that stuff. But considering that the first part you’re relatively “free” to do other stuff, it goes like 25 minutes of super boringness against an hour of regular boringness so it still is a better alternative, at least for me.

Scrapping ships have their additional perks tough – enough storage augmentations and you can make quite some cash getting an eventual s class ship to 48 slots, gaining a 100+million units surplus in the process while still hoarding some S class upgrades from the eventual S class ships you’ll stumble upon.

TLDR: So if I’ve got my fleet all patched up I’d go for delicious vegetable stews, if I want some upgrades then it’s ship scrapping time.
